@ -0,0 +1,173 @@
|
||||
//-----------------------------------------------------------------------------
|
||||
// Fragment shader for multiple lights
|
||||
//
|
||||
// NOTE:
|
||||
// This is not the most effient shader code but it gets the point across
|
||||
// and should be easy to follow. The same diffuse and specular calculations
|
||||
// are completed 3 separate times. This can be optimized to be calculated
|
||||
// only once with attenuation and spotlight multipliers applied.
|
||||
//-----------------------------------------------------------------------------
|
||||
#version 330 core
|
||||
|
||||
struct Material
|
||||
{
|
||||
vec3 ambient;
|
||||
sampler2D diffuseMap;
|
||||
vec3 specular;
|
||||
float shininess;
|
||||
};
|
||||
|
||||
struct DirectionalLight
|
||||
{
|
||||
vec3 direction;
|
||||
vec3 ambient;
|
||||
vec3 diffuse;
|
||||
vec3 specular;
|
||||
};
|
||||
|
||||
struct PointLight
|
||||
{
|
||||
vec3 position;
|
||||
vec3 ambient;
|
||||
vec3 diffuse;
|
||||
vec3 specular;
|
||||
|
||||
float constant;
|
||||
float linear;
|
||||
float exponent;
|
||||
};
|
||||
|
||||
struct SpotLight
|
||||
{
|
||||
vec3 position;
|
||||
vec3 direction;
|
||||
float cosInnerCone;
|
||||
float cosOuterCone;
|
||||
vec3 ambient;
|
||||
vec3 diffuse;
|
||||
vec3 specular;
|
||||
int on;
|
||||
|
||||
float constant;
|
||||
float linear;
|
||||
float exponent;
|
||||
};
|
||||
|
||||
|
||||
in vec2 TexCoord;
|
||||
in vec3 FragPos;
|
||||
in vec3 Normal;
|
||||
|
||||
#define MAX_POINT_LIGHTS 3
|
||||
|
||||
uniform DirectionalLight sunLight;
|
||||
uniform PointLight pointLights[MAX_POINT_LIGHTS];
|
||||
uniform SpotLight spotLight;
|
||||
uniform Material material;
|
||||
uniform vec3 viewPos;
|
||||
|
||||
out vec4 frag_color;
|
||||
|
||||
vec3 calcDirectionalLightColor(DirectionalLight light, vec3 normal, vec3 viewDir);
|
||||
vec3 calcPointLightColor(PointLight light, vec3 normal, vec3 fragPos, vec3 viewDir);
|
||||
vec3 calcSpotLightColor(SpotLight light, vec3 normal, vec3 fragPos, vec3 viewDir);
|
||||
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
// Main Shader Entry
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
void main()
|
||||
{
|
||||
vec3 normal = normalize(Normal);
|
||||
vec3 viewDir = normalize(viewPos - FragPos);
|
||||
|
||||
// Ambient ----------------------------------------------------------------------------------
|
||||
vec3 ambient = spotLight.ambient * material.ambient * vec3(texture(material.diffuseMap, TexCoord));
|
||||
vec3 outColor = vec3(0.0f);
|
||||
|
||||
outColor += calcDirectionalLightColor(sunLight, normal, viewDir);
|
||||
|
||||
for(int i = 0; i < MAX_POINT_LIGHTS; i++)
|
||||
outColor += calcPointLightColor(pointLights[i], normal, FragPos, viewDir);
|
||||
|
||||
// If the light isn't on then just return 0 for diffuse and specular colors
|
||||
if (spotLight.on == 1)
|
||||
outColor += calcSpotLightColor(spotLight, normal, FragPos, viewDir);
|
||||
|
||||
frag_color = vec4(ambient + outColor, 1.0f);
|
||||
}
|
||||
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
// Calculate the direction light effect and return the resulting
|
||||
// diffuse and specular color summation
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
vec3 calcDirectionalLightColor(DirectionalLight light, vec3 normal, vec3 viewDir)
|
||||
{
|
||||
vec3 lightDir = normalize(-light.direction); // negate => Must be a direction from fragment towards the light
|
||||
|
||||
// Diffuse ------------------------------------------------------------------------- --------
|
||||
float NdotL = max(dot(normal, lightDir), 0.0);
|
||||
vec3 diffuse = light.diffuse * NdotL * vec3(texture(material.diffuseMap, TexCoord));
|
||||
|
||||
// Specular - Blinn-Phong ------------------------------------------------------------------
|
||||
vec3 halfDir = normalize(lightDir + viewDir);
|
||||
float NDotH = max(dot(normal, halfDir), 0.0f);
|
||||
vec3 specular = light.specular * material.specular * pow(NDotH, material.shininess);
|
||||
|
||||
return (diffuse + specular);
|
||||
}
|
||||
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
// Calculate the point light effect and return the resulting diffuse and specular color summation
|
||||
//-----------------------------------------------------------------------------------------------
|
||||
vec3 calcPointLightColor(PointLight light, vec3 normal, vec3 fragPos, vec3 viewDir)
|
||||
{
|
||||
vec3 lightDir = normalize(light.position - fragPos);
|
||||
|
||||
// Diffuse ----------------------------------------------------------------------------------
|
||||
float NdotL = max(dot(normal, lightDir), 0.0);
|
||||
vec3 diffuse = light.diffuse * NdotL * vec3(texture(material.diffuseMap, TexCoord));
|
||||
|
||||
// Specular - Blinn-Phong ------------------------------------------------------------------
|
||||
vec3 halfDir = normalize(lightDir + viewDir);
|
||||
float NDotH = max(dot(normal, halfDir), 0.0f);
|
||||
vec3 specular = light.specular * material.specular * pow(NDotH, material.shininess);
|
||||
|
||||
// Attenuation using Kc, Kl, Kq -------------------------------------------------------------
|
||||
float d = length(light.position - FragPos);
|
||||
float attenuation = 1.0f / (light.constant + light.linear * d + light.exponent * (d * d));
|
||||
|
||||
diffuse *= attenuation;
|
||||
specular *= attenuation;
|
||||
|
||||
return (diffuse + specular);
|
||||
}
|
||||
|
||||
//------------------------------------------------------------------------------------------------
|
||||
// Calculate the spotlight effect and return the resulting // diffuse and specular color summation
|
||||
//------------------------------------------------------------------------------------------------
|
||||
vec3 calcSpotLightColor(SpotLight light, vec3 normal, vec3 fragPos, vec3 viewDir)
|
||||
{
|
||||
vec3 lightDir = normalize(light.position - fragPos);
|
||||
vec3 spotDir = normalize(light.direction);
|
||||
|
||||
float cosDir = dot(-lightDir, spotDir); // angle between the lights direction vector and spotlights direction vector
|
||||
float spotIntensity = smoothstep(light.cosOuterCone, light.cosInnerCone, cosDir);
|
||||
|
||||
// Diffuse ----------------------------------------------------------------------------------
|
||||
float NdotL = max(dot(normal, lightDir), 0.0);
|
||||
vec3 diffuse = spotLight.diffuse * NdotL * vec3(texture(material.diffuseMap, TexCoord));
|
||||
|
||||
// Specular - Blinn-Phong ------------------------------------------------------------------
|
||||
vec3 halfDir = normalize(lightDir + viewDir);
|
||||
float NDotH = max(dot(normal, halfDir), 0.0f);
|
||||
vec3 specular = light.specular * material.specular * pow(NDotH, material.shininess);
|
||||
|
||||
// Attenuation using Kc, Kl, Kq -------------------------------------------------------------
|
||||
float d = length(light.position - FragPos);
|
||||
float attenuation = 1.0f / (light.constant + light.linear * d + light.exponent * (d * d));
|
||||
|
||||
diffuse *= attenuation * spotIntensity;
|
||||
specular *= attenuation * spotIntensity;
|
||||
|
||||
return (diffuse + specular);
|
||||
}

@ -0,0 +1,87 @@
|
||||
//-----------------------------------------------------------------------------
|
||||
// Fragment shader for spot light
|
||||
//-----------------------------------------------------------------------------
|
||||
#version 330 core
|
||||
|
||||
struct Material
|
||||
{
|
||||
vec3 ambient;
|
||||
sampler2D diffuseMap;
|
||||
vec3 specular;
|
||||
float shininess;
|
||||
};
|
||||
|
||||
struct SpotLight
|
||||
{
|
||||
vec3 position;
|
||||
vec3 direction;
|
||||
float cosInnerCone;
|
||||
float cosOuterCone;
|
||||
vec3 ambient;
|
||||
vec3 diffuse;
|
||||
vec3 specular;
|
||||
int on;
|
||||
|
||||
float constant;
|
||||
float linear;
|
||||
float exponent;
|
||||
};
|
||||
|
||||
in vec2 TexCoord;
|
||||
in vec3 FragPos;
|
||||
in vec3 Normal;
|
||||
|
||||
uniform SpotLight spotLight;
|
||||
uniform Material material;
|
||||
uniform vec3 viewPos;
|
||||
|
||||
out vec4 frag_color;
|
||||
|
||||
vec3 calcSpotLight();
|
||||
|
||||
void main()
|
||||
{
|
||||
// Ambient -------------------------------------------------------------------------
|
||||
vec3 ambient = spotLight.ambient * material.ambient * vec3(texture(material.diffuseMap, TexCoord));
|
||||
|
||||
vec3 spotColor = vec3(0.0f);
|
||||
|
||||
// If the light isn't on then just return 0 for diffuse and specular colors
|
||||
if (spotLight.on == 1)
|
||||
spotColor = calcSpotLight();
|
||||
|
||||
frag_color = vec4(ambient + spotColor, 1.0f);
|
||||
};
|
||||
|
||||
//--------------------------------------------------------------
|
||||
// Calculate the spotlight effect and return the resulting
|
||||
// diffuse and specular color summation
|
||||
//--------------------------------------------------------------
|
||||
vec3 calcSpotLight()
|
||||
{
|
||||
vec3 lightDir = normalize(spotLight.position - FragPos);
|
||||
vec3 spotDir = normalize(spotLight.direction);
|
||||
|
||||
float cosDir = dot(-lightDir, spotDir); // angle between the lights direction vector and spotlights direction vector
|
||||
float spotIntensity = smoothstep(spotLight.cosOuterCone, spotLight.cosInnerCone, cosDir);
|
||||
|
||||
// Diffuse -------------------------------------------------------------------------
|
||||
vec3 normal = normalize(Normal);
|
||||
float NdotL = max(dot(normal, lightDir), 0.0);
|
||||
vec3 diffuse = spotLight.diffuse * NdotL * vec3(texture(material.diffuseMap, TexCoord));
|
||||
|
||||
// Specular - Blinn-Phong ----------------------------------------------------------
|
||||
vec3 viewDir = normalize(viewPos - FragPos);
|
||||
vec3 halfDir = normalize(lightDir + viewDir);
|
||||
float NDotH = max(dot(normal, halfDir), 0.0f);
|
||||
vec3 specular = spotLight.specular * material.specular * pow(NDotH, material.shininess);
|
||||
|
||||
// Attenuation using Kc, Kl, Kq -----------------------------------------------------
|
||||
float d = length(spotLight.position - FragPos); // distance to light
|
||||
float attenuation = 1.0f / (spotLight.constant + spotLight.linear * d + spotLight.exponent * (d * d));
|
||||
|
||||
diffuse *= attenuation * spotIntensity;
|
||||
specular *= attenuation * spotIntensity;
|
||||
|
||||
return (diffuse + specular);
|
||||
}
